Market Overview:

Translate Report

The worldwide computer numerical control market size is estimated at USD 75 billion by end of 2021 and is required to show a build yearly development rate (CAGR) of 8% from 2022 to 2030. Local Insights :
Asia Pacific overwhelmed the worldwide market with an income portion of more than 35% in 2020. The provincial market is assessed to extend further at the quickest CAGR from 2022 to 2030 because of the presence of significant makers, like Okuma Corp., Yamazaki Mazak Corp., and DMG Mori Co., Ltd. in the district.
